    MOC3063S-TA1

    SKU: 77203
    Manufacturer: Lite-On Technology
    Triac AC-OUT 1-CH 600V 6-Pin PDIP SMD T/R

    Products specifications
    EU RoHS Compliant with Exemption
    ECCN (US) EAR99
    Part Status Active
    HTS 8541.40.80.00
    Automotive No
    PPAP No
    Number of Channels per Chip 1
    Zero-Crossing Circuit Yes
    Maximum Turn-On Time (us) 20
    Standard UL
    Output Device Triac
    Output Type AC
    Maximum Output Voltage (VAC) 420
    Minimum Isolation Voltage (Vrms) 5000
    Typical Forward Voltage (V) 1.2
    Maximum Forward Voltage (V) 1.4
    Repetitive Peak Off-State Voltage (V) 600
    Maximum Reverse Voltage (V) 6
    Zero-Crossing Voltage (V) 20
    Typical Critical Rate of Rise of Off-State Voltage (V/us) 1000(Min)
    Maximum Forward Current (mA) 50
    Minimum Trigger Current (mA) 5
    Repetitive Peak Off-State Current (uA) 500
    Maximum Power Dissipation (mW) 330
    Operating Temperature-Min -40
    Operating Temperature-Max 100
    Packing Method Tape and Reel
    Standard Package Method DIP
    Original Package PDIP SMD
    Pin Count 6
    Terminal Form Surface Mount
    Package Height 3.5
    Package Length 7.3
    Package Width 6.5
